Output c77539eeed1e34c1cd179c18a752ab97163677169616f9190fc32b5fd24f221a:0

value
34566000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 909a9500cabcf5344c4f208b0d8c224b045e7c25 OP_EQUALVERIFY OP_CHECKSIG
address
1EBbVAzSDLaLwaHw536qbpv66a5qXPiUK9
transaction
c77539eeed1e34c1cd179c18a752ab97163677169616f9190fc32b5fd24f221a
spent
true